Analysis
The most recent figure for benefits incidence in 2nd quintile (%) - all social assistance in Georgia is 19.6%, measured in 2021.
That represents a change of up 2.5% on the previous year and up 0.7% over ten years.
Over the whole period, benefits incidence in 2nd quintile (%) - all social assistance in Georgia peaked at 20.5% in 2013 and was at its lowest, 18.4%, in 2016.
Georgia ranks 27th of 35 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.
Benefits incidence in 2nd quintile (%) - All Social Assistance in Georgia, year by year
| Year | Value |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 2011 | 19.4% | — |
| 2012 | 19.6% | +0.9% |
| 2013 | 20.5% | +4.8% |
| 2014 | 19.2% | -6.3% |
| 2015 | 18.8% | -2.3% |
| 2016 | 18.4% | -1.9% |
| 2017 | 19.1% | +3.6% |
| 2018 | 19.1% | +0.2% |
| 2019 | 19.2% | +0.2% |
| 2020 | 19.1% | -0.5% |
| 2021 | 19.6% | +2.5% |
